Comprehending Car Keys
Modern car keys can be found in different types, each featuring unique innovations and performances. The main types include:
- Traditional Mechanical Keys: The most basic form, these keys operate through a mechanical locking mechanism.
- Transponder Keys: Equipped with a chip that interacts with the car's ignition system for boosted security.
- Key Fobs: Remote access systems that typically include keyless entry functions.
- Smart Keys: Advanced systems that permit for keyless ignition and entry, generally found in newer cars.
Typical Issues with Car Keys
In emergency circumstances, comprehending the reason for car key malfunction can assist determine the best technique for repair. Some regularly experienced issues consist of:
- Key Breakage: Often happens due to use and tear or extreme pressure when placing or turning the key.
- Lost Keys: Misplacement or loss of keys can leave a vehicle owner stranded.
- Dead Key Fob Battery: A common concern with remote keys, causing failure in keyless entry or ignition.
- Transponder Key Malfunction: If the chip in the key is damaged, the vehicle might not recognize the key.
- Lock Cylinder Issues: Problems with the ignition or door lock cylinders can prevent the key from turning effectively.
DIY Emergency Car Key Repairs
Before availing expert services, specific scenarios might allow for DIY repairs. Nevertheless, these approaches depend on the problem at hand. Below are some methods:
1. Broken Key Repair
Materials Needed: Super glue, a set of pliers, and wet wipes.
Steps:
- Carefully align the 2 pieces of the broken key.
- Apply a little amount of very glue to the break and hold the key together for a couple of minutes.
- Wrap the key with tape to supply additional support while the glue dries.
- If the key breaks once again, think about getting a duplicate made.
2. Dead Key Fob Battery Replacement
Products Needed: New battery (generally CR2032), small flat-head screwdriver.
Steps:
- Open the key fob utilizing the screwdriver.
- Eliminate the old battery thoroughly.
- Replace it with a new battery, guaranteeing the favorable (+) side deals with the proper direction.
- Close the fob and test the functions.
3. Lock Cylinder Issues
If your key won't kip down the lock, it might be due to particles or issues with the cylinder itself.
Materials Needed: Lubricant spray, an old toothbrush or fabric.
Steps:
- Spray a small quantity of lube into the lock cylinder.
- Utilize a fabric or old tooth brush to clear any debris or dirt.
- Attempt to turn the key carefully.
When to Seek Professional Help
While lots of issues might be resolved through DIY methods, some problems require the competence of an expert locksmith or car dealer. The following scenarios generally call for professional intervention:
- Severe Damage: If the key is substantially harmed or broken, changing it might be needed.
- Transponder Key Issues: Expert reprogramming may be needed if the key stops working to communicate with the vehicle.
- Key Duplication: For intricate key types, a locksmith ensures precise duplication or replacement.
Benefits of Choosing Professional Services
- Knowledge: Professionals have the essential training and experience to handle numerous kinds of keys.
- Time Savings: Instead of experimentation, experts can fix issues efficiently.
- Access to Technology: Locksmiths can reprogram transponder keys and key fobs that require specific devices.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Can I get a car key made without the original?
Yes, a locksmith can typically develop a duplicate key utilizing the vehicle's VIN (Vehicle Identification Number).
2. For how long does it take to change a car key?
The time required depends on the key type and the complexity of the locksmith's work. Basic keys may take a couple of minutes, while electronic key fobs may take longer.
3. Will my car guarantee cover key replacement?
Generally, car warranties do not cover key replacement. However, it's finest to talk to your car dealership relating to protection specifics.
4. Is it safe to buy car keys online?
Purchasing car keys online can be dangerous; it's vital to make sure that the provider is credible. Lots of keys require programming that can only be done by professionals.
5. What should I do if my key gets stuck in the ignition?
If your key is stuck, avoid requiring it out. Rather, switch off the vehicle, guarantee the equipment is in 'Park,' and carefully wiggle the key. If it does not come out, look for professional help.
